  • Patent number: 8021052
    Abstract: In a wheel support bearing assembly having rows of rolling elements interposed between an outer member and an inner member, spacers are interposed between vehicle body fitting holes in the outer member, which is a stationary member, and a knuckle. A sensor unit including a sensor mounting member and a strain sensor is fitted to the outer member. The sensor mounting member has at least two contact fixing portions fixed to the outer member and, also, has at least one recess between the neighboring contact fixing portions, the strain sensor being disposed in this recess.

  • Patent number: 8018237
    Abstract: To provide a broken piece detecting sensor assembly capable of stably detecting broken piece admixed in a fluid, which broken piece is made of material characterized by non-metal, non-magnetic and non-electroconductive characteristics such as ceramics. This broken piece detecting sensor assembly is a sensor for detecting broken piece admixed in a fluid. Provided are two opposed flat plates, a shift mechanism for moving at least one of the two flat plates in a confronting direction to allow the broken piece to be sandwiched between those two flat plates, and measuring and determining section. The measuring and determining section is operable to measure the distance between the two flat plates to thereby detect the presence or absence of the broken piece, the size of the broken piece or the amount of the broken piece accumulated.

  • Publication number: 20110073427
    Abstract: A hydraulic control device used in an automatic transmission includes an oil pump, a working pressure regulating portion, a first lubricant supply passage, a lockup switch mechanism, and a second lubricant supply passage. The oil pump is driven in accordance with rotation of a driving source. The working pressure regulating portion regulates a working pressure based on an oil pressure generated by the oil pump. The first lubricant supply passage supplies a back pressure of the working pressure to a lubricant passage. The lockup switch mechanism turns on/off a lockup clutch of the automatic transmission by switching a supply/discharge path of the working pressure to/from a fluid transmission apparatus of the automatic transmission. The second lubricant supply passage supplies the working pressure to the lubricant passage and is disconnected when a lockup clutch of the automatic transmission is turned on by the lockup switch mechanism.

  • Patent number: 7841439
    Abstract: A occupant weight detecting device detects the weight of an occupant setting on a vehicle seat assembly and includes a pivot support mechanism for supporting the vehicle seat assembly for pivotal movement about a horizontally extending shaft relative to a seat fixing portion in a vehicle; an elastic force applying mechanism for applying a biasing force to the vehicle seat assembly to enable the latter to pivot an angle, proportional to a load imposed on the vehicle seat assembly, relative to the seat fixing portion; a pivot angle detecting mechanism for detecting an angle of pivot of the vehicle seat assembly relative to the seat fixing portion; and a pivot restricting mechanism for defining a pivotal range over which the vehicle seat assembly can pivot relative to the seat fixing portion.
